Output bd108e0301334ce4519f91110a6a77bab29870fff8c5b515f610345761458e73:61

value
23372
script pubkey
OP_0 OP_PUSHBYTES_20 e67ca32f6a03d18b5373c94cb40f2fa60d115b66
address
bc1que72xtm2q0gck5mne9xtgre05cx3zkmxdc75n5
transaction
bd108e0301334ce4519f91110a6a77bab29870fff8c5b515f610345761458e73
confirmations
169638
spent
true